bbhosted.cuny.edu Assignment # 3 Assignment # 3 is due on Nov. 10, Write a program that uses C++ STL stacks to evaluate a postfix expression. The program should evaluate the binary operators ( ', and %). The program should read an expression in postfix notation. The program should contain a while loop to allow the user to evaluate as many postfix expressions as needed.
